commit 7b102d53e3ff3c4b2a8f9fe6d583f7b2273ed001
parent 18654b629f5fdc3f40ca64e41d0e61ea4c7dc6ef
Author: David Goulet <dgoulet@torproject.org>
Date: Thu, 21 Jan 2021 12:27:27 -0500
Merge branch 'tor-gitlab/mr/265' into maint-0.4.5
Diffstat:
2 files changed, 3 insertions(+), 1 deletion(-)
diff --git a/changes/bug32666 b/changes/bug32666
@@ -0,0 +1,3 @@
+ o Minor bugfixes (onion services):
+ - Avoid a non-fatal assertion in certain edge-cases when establishing a
+ circuit to onion service. Fixes bug 32666; bugfix on 0.3.0.3-alpha.
diff --git a/src/core/or/circuitbuild.c b/src/core/or/circuitbuild.c
@@ -2456,7 +2456,6 @@ onion_extend_cpath(origin_circuit_t *circ)
choose_good_middle_server(purpose, state, circ->cpath, cur_len);
if (r) {
info = extend_info_from_node(r, 0);
- tor_assert_nonfatal(info);
}
}